Chapter 1: Understanding Labels & Tags

A label is a printed or encoded piece of material—paper, plastic, synthetic fabric—attached to an object to convey information: a barcode for a package, a name tag on inventory equipment, a serial number on a product, a temperature indicator on a shipment. A tag is typically the same thing, though the term often applies to labels meant to be handled separately or repeatedly scanned (like warehouse bin labels or asset tags) rather than remaining on a product permanently. In practice, the terms are used interchangeably, and both serve the same function: storing and communicating information in a format a human or machine can read.

The simplicity of this description masks a critical reality: label performance in real operations depends almost entirely on three factors that have nothing to do with the information printed on them. Those factors are substrate material (what the label is printed on), adhesive (how it stays attached), and print method (how the information gets there). Get any one of these wrong for your environment, and the label fails not because the design is poor or the barcode is wrong, but because the physical label itself degrades, peels off, or becomes unreadable in the conditions where you need it most.
